Aon Reed Stenhouse is the Canadian risk management arm of Aon. In Canada, Aon Reed Stenhouse’s roots go back to 1850. We have a staff of over 1,300 insurance and risk management professionals in 26 offices across Canada and are the only international brokerage firm with full service offices in almost every province and territory. 

 

Account Coordinator – Victoria

 

Position Profile:

As Account Coordinator, you will provide administrative and technical assistance to the Account Executive and Brokers on assigned accounts.  This role is responsible for assisting with all aspects of the client service program in support of responsive and efficient client service delivery.
